Stride, Inc. Earnings Call Reveals Mixed Sentiment Amidst Growth and Challenges
Stride, Inc. is a leading technology-based education company that offers innovative learning solutions across primary, secondary, and postsecondary settings, serving learners in all 50 states and over 100 countries. In its first quarter of fiscal year 2026, Stride, Inc. reported robust financial results driven by strong demand, with revenue reaching $620.9 million, marking a 12.7% increase compared to the previous year. The company also saw significant improvements in income from operations and net income, which rose by 45.7% and 68.3%, respectively.
On September 16, 2025, Stride, Inc. announced the election of Robert E. Knowling, Jr. to its Board of Directors, expanding the board from seven to eight members. Mr. Knowling will also serve on the Audit and Compensation Committees. His compensation includes an annual restricted stock award of $250,000 and cash retainers for his board and committee roles.

Stride, Inc.’s recent earnings call painted a picture of robust financial health, underscored by record revenue and operating income growth. The company reported significant enrollment increases and a generally favorable funding environment, although challenges such as an impairment charge in the Galvanize business and issues within the Adult Learning segment slightly dampened the positive sentiment. Despite a significant contract loss in New Mexico, Stride adeptly managed to secure new district partners, maintaining its momentum.
